What is the lymphatic system

Blood delivers oxygen and nutrients to organs and tissues, which in turn release various metabolic products. This is where the lymphatic system begins its work. It is part of the vascular system and is involved in the process of cleansing the blood, and therefore the entire body.

Lymph flows through the lymphatic system. It is called living water, since it is it that removes all impurities and toxins. What is lymphatic drainage massage and how does it work?

Lymphatic drainage massage was developed by a French doctor. He noticed that swelling in patients goes away much faster if you knead the area along the lymph flow lines. This technique was first used to treat veins, but is now being used to treat aesthetic problems as well.

Lymphatic drainage massage is a procedure that stimulates the lymph system and facilitates the movement of fluid in the body. Helps release cells and tissues from toxins.

Since lymph moves towards the heart (that is, from bottom to top), the massage must be carried out in this direction. During the massage, special massage lines are used, which cannot be crossed, otherwise the result will be exactly the opposite of what was expected. . To begin with, it is worth noting that lymphatic drainage massage on your own at home consists of light pressure and gentle sliding along the lymph flow line.

Lymph flow moves in different directions, but the main lines are:

  • from the neck towards the chest;
  • from the wrists towards the shoulders;
  • from the abdomen towards the hip joints;
  • from the legs towards the hip joints.

The most important lymph nodes are located under the lower jaw, on the sides of the neck, in the armpits, along the elbows, and in the center of the chest.

Types of lymphatic drainage massage

Lymphatic drainage massage can be performed with your hands and using special devices. Some are accessible to anyone, while others can only be used by specialists.

Manual techniques are divided into 3 classes:

  1. Superficial lymphatic drainage - circular movements are performed with gentle pressure. This method stimulates the work of capillaries, which are responsible for the accumulation and removal of fluid. After the massage, the lymph begins to move faster, and vascular spasm will disappear.
  2. Deep lymphatic drainage - with this method, movements are faster and more intense. Due to this, lymph vessels and deep muscle layers are worked out. This helps to activate blood flow, increase muscle tone and dilate blood vessels. Most often, this method is used on particularly problem areas - the abdomen, thighs and buttocks.
  3. Point lymphatic drainage - here the effect occurs specifically on the lymph nodes. This is where the massage begins.

Principle of operation

The pressotherapy system consists of a hardware unit and an inflatable suit. The suit, which is put on the patient like clothing, has many separate chambers (4-8 in the pants, and up to 20 in the “shirt”). Pressurized air is supplied to these chambers, inflating and deflating them in a specific sequence.

Peristaltic unidirectional action causes fluids (lymph and blood) to move, freeing the limbs from stagnation. The suit is designed taking into account the physiological characteristics of a person from elastic material that fits perfectly to the body. The devices have from 2 to 8 operating modes, the combination of which is selected individually for each patient.

The press suit consists of pants and a shirt, which together can treat all areas of the body. But you can also perform a separate pneumatic massage of the legs or torso and arms.

The hardware lymphatic drainage massage device was developed based on the observations of specialists such as physiotherapists, plastic surgeons and sports medical experts.

The massage usually lasts 30-50 minutes. A person can sit or lie down, completely relax and enjoy the procedure. During the process, the doctor can adjust the massage regimen according to the patient’s wishes.

How do you know if your lymphatic system is not working well?

When there is a disruption in the functioning of the lymphatic system, edema is the first to form. But such edema should be distinguished from stagnation of fluid in the body, which happens to any person from time to time. Did you eat a lot of salty foods at night or went to an alcoholic party? Is the weather hot outside or have you been on the road for a long time? Then swelling is a normal reaction of the body. If this repeats regularly, and the fluid is retained in the body for a long time, then it’s time to sound the alarm - the lymph is not doing its job.

Most often, with stagnation of lymph, swelling is observed in the extremities. Moreover, only one arm or leg can swell. This indicates a unilateral accumulation of lymph. The face, chest, abdomen and, most dangerously, internal organs may also swell.
